Biography

Yohei Ueno is an associate in the Tax / Transfer Pricing Practice Group at Baker McKenzie's Tokyo office. Prior to joining the Tokyo office's Tax Practice Group, Yohei was a member of its Corporate/M&A Practice Group for over five years. He advises both Japanese and international clients on a variety of tax and corporate matters, including transactional, controversy and international matters. Yohei also has experience working in the US as a secondee at Baker McKenzie's Washington DC office. He is a member of the Tokyo Bar Association, and is qualified to engage in Zeirishi (tax accountant) services under Article 51 of the Certified Public Tax Accountant Act.

Practice Focus

Yohei provides international tax advice on cross-border organizational restructuring and handles general tax matters, including tax litigation. He also has expertise in M&A and general corporate matters. Yohei further leverages the experience and network he built while a member of the Baker McKenzie Washington DC office's Tax Group to seamlessly provide US tax advice.

Representative Legal Matters

  • Advised Japanese listed companies on tax haven countermeasures, tax treaties and other related tax systems in connection with their foreign investments and reorganizations.
  • Provided tax advice related to a Japanese asset management and investment company's overseas alternative investments.
  • Provided tax advice related to the structuring of a Japanese listed company's group in light of the OECD / Pillar 2 international minimum tax regime.
  • Supported a Spanish company in its acquisition of a US company (acquisition of partnership interests) from a US tax law perspective.
  • Represented a Luxembourg entity in a lawsuit requesting a refund payment applying the reduced tax rate for dividends between parent and subsidiary companies under the Japan-Luxembourg tax treaty in a case in which mutual agreement was not reached (fully granted by a Tokyo District Court decision on February 17, 2023).
  • Provided legal advice from corporate and tax law perspectives on M&As, integration and organizational restructuring for domestic and international companies.
